分享好友 数智知识首页 数智知识分类 切换频道

探索数据平台开发:关键步骤与技术概览

数据平台开发是一个复杂的过程,它涉及多个关键步骤和技术。以下是一些关键的开发步骤和技术概览。...
2025-06-26 10:1890

数据平台开发是一个复杂的过程,它涉及多个关键步骤和技术。以下是一些关键的开发步骤和技术概览:

1. 需求分析与规划:在开始任何项目之前,首先需要明确项目的目标和需求。这包括了解业务目标、用户角色、数据类型和预期的数据处理方式。此外,还需要制定项目计划,确定项目的时间表、预算和资源分配。

2. 数据模型设计:数据模型是数据平台的基础,它定义了数据的结构和关系。设计数据模型时需要考虑数据的完整性、一致性和可扩展性。常见的数据模型有关系型数据库模型(如ER图)、NoSQL数据库模型等。

3. 数据存储与管理:选择合适的数据存储技术是关键。常见的数据存储技术有关系型数据库、NoSQL数据库、文件系统和分布式存储系统等。此外,还需要实现数据的备份、恢复和迁移等功能。

4. 数据处理与分析:数据处理和分析是数据平台的核心功能。这包括数据的清洗、转换、聚合和可视化等操作。常用的数据处理和分析工具有Hadoop、Spark、Flink等。

探索数据平台开发:关键步骤与技术概览

5. 数据安全与隐私保护:数据安全和隐私保护是数据平台开发的重要方面。需要实现数据加密、访问控制、审计和合规性检查等功能。常见的数据安全技术和方法有TLS/SSL、AES加密、OAuth认证等。

6. 系统集成与互操作性:数据平台通常需要与其他系统或服务进行集成。这包括API接口、消息队列、中间件等。实现系统集成和互操作性需要遵循相应的标准和规范,以确保数据的一致性和准确性。

7. 性能优化与监控:性能优化是确保数据平台稳定运行的关键。需要对数据处理和分析过程进行优化,提高系统的吞吐量和响应速度。同时,还需要实现数据平台的监控和报警功能,以便及时发现和处理问题。

8. 持续迭代与改进:数据平台开发是一个持续迭代的过程。需要根据业务需求和技术发展不断更新和完善数据平台的功能和性能。此外,还需要收集用户反馈,不断优化用户体验。

总之,数据平台开发是一个综合性的项目,需要综合考虑技术、业务和管理等多个方面。通过明确需求、合理规划、精心设计数据模型、选择合适的存储和管理技术、实现高效的数据处理和分析、加强数据安全和隐私保护、实现系统集成和互操作性、优化性能和监控以及持续迭代改进等方面,可以构建一个高效、可靠和易用的数据平台。

举报
收藏 0
推荐产品更多
蓝凌MK

办公自动化0条点评

4.5星

帆软FineBI

商业智能软件0条点评

4.5星

简道云

低代码开发平台0条点评

4.5星

纷享销客CRM

客户管理系统0条点评

4.5星

推荐知识更多